Output 9408e779eb6d8a76c2125eb0a97877ccbd9989d8a0710a7390cadf43bbc9e23f:0

value
118953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8add40870f6c6e81c18a87e8fd459ed01a76bbca OP_EQUAL
address
3EMGDswMmBgVxJzwztBWWgFHbUF6QxxDbR
transaction
9408e779eb6d8a76c2125eb0a97877ccbd9989d8a0710a7390cadf43bbc9e23f
confirmations
385754
spent
true